Sharing Nail Polish: Sanitary Practices And Potential Health Risks Explained

is it sanitary to share nail polish

Sharing nail polish may seem harmless, but it raises concerns about hygiene and potential health risks. Nail polish brushes come into direct contact with the nails and cuticles, areas prone to bacteria, fungi, and skin cells. When shared, these microorganisms can transfer from one person to another, potentially leading to infections like nail fungus or bacterial conditions. Additionally, repeated exposure to air and different users can alter the polish’s consistency and introduce contaminants. While the risk is relatively low compared to sharing items like razors or toothbrushes, it’s still advisable to use personal nail polish to maintain cleanliness and reduce the chance of spreading infections.

Risk of Infections: Sharing nail polish can spread fungal infections or bacteria between users

Nail polish, a staple in many beauty routines, often gets passed around among friends or family. However, this seemingly harmless act can pose significant health risks. Sharing nail polish increases the likelihood of transferring fungal infections or bacteria between users, turning a simple beauty practice into a potential health hazard.

Consider the mechanics of nail polish application. The brush comes into direct contact with the nails and cuticles, areas prone to microscopic tears and moisture buildup. These conditions create an ideal environment for fungi and bacteria to thrive. When a brush is dipped into a shared bottle, it can pick up pathogens from one user and deposit them into the polish, which then gets transferred to the next person. Over time, the bottle becomes a breeding ground for microorganisms, increasing the risk of infection with each use.

Fungal infections, such as onychomycosis, are particularly concerning. These infections can cause nails to become discolored, brittle, and painful. Bacteria like *Staphylococcus* or *Escherichia coli* can also be introduced, leading to skin infections or more severe systemic issues if they enter the bloodstream through cuts or abrasions. While these risks are relatively low compared to other shared personal items, they are not negligible, especially for individuals with compromised immune systems or pre-existing skin conditions.

To minimize these risks, adopt simple yet effective practices. First, avoid sharing nail polish altogether. If sharing is unavoidable, use disposable applicators or sterilize the brush with rubbing alcohol before and after each use. Store nail polish in a cool, dry place to discourage microbial growth, and inspect the polish for changes in texture, color, or odor, which may indicate contamination. Lastly, maintain good nail hygiene by keeping nails clean, trimmed, and dry to reduce the risk of infection, regardless of whether polish is shared.

While sharing nail polish may seem inconsequential, the potential for spreading infections underscores the importance of caution. By understanding the risks and implementing preventive measures, individuals can enjoy their beauty routines without compromising their health.

Hygiene Practices: Proper cleaning of brushes and bottles reduces contamination risks

Sharing nail polish may seem harmless, but without proper hygiene practices, it can become a breeding ground for bacteria and fungi. The brush, in particular, is a hotspot for contamination, as it comes into direct contact with nails and skin, potentially transferring microorganisms between users. To mitigate this risk, cleaning the brush before and after each use is essential. A simple yet effective method involves wiping the brush with a cotton pad soaked in isopropyl alcohol (at least 70% concentration) to disinfect it. This quick step can significantly reduce the likelihood of cross-contamination, making shared nail polish safer for everyone involved.

While the brush is a primary concern, the bottle itself is not immune to contamination. Over time, residue can build up around the neck and rim, creating an environment where bacteria thrive. To address this, regularly clean the bottle’s exterior with a mixture of warm water and mild soap, ensuring no polish or debris remains. For a deeper clean, dip a cotton swab in isopropyl alcohol and carefully wipe the rim and neck before closing the bottle. This practice not only maintains the polish’s quality but also prevents the introduction of contaminants into the product, especially when shared among multiple users.

Comparing the risks of sharing nail polish to those of sharing other personal care items highlights the importance of these hygiene practices. For instance, sharing mascara is widely discouraged due to the high risk of eye infections, yet nail polish often escapes similar scrutiny. Unlike mascara, nail polish is not applied to mucous membranes, but it still poses risks, particularly for individuals with compromised immune systems or open wounds on their hands. By adopting rigorous cleaning routines for brushes and bottles, users can enjoy the convenience of sharing nail polish without compromising their health, much like how sanitized tools in a professional salon minimize infection risks.

Instructing users on proper hygiene practices extends beyond cleaning to include mindful usage habits. For example, avoid blowing on the brush to remove excess polish, as this introduces oral bacteria into the product. Instead, gently tap the brush on the bottle’s rim. Additionally, store nail polish in a cool, dry place to prevent bacterial growth, and discard any polish that changes in texture, color, or smell, as these are signs of contamination. By combining these habits with regular cleaning, individuals can safely share nail polish while maintaining high hygiene standards, ensuring both beauty and health go hand in hand.

Personal vs. Salon Use: Salons often sanitize tools, but shared bottles still pose risks

Nail salons pride themselves on sterilization protocols, autoclaving metal tools and swabbing surfaces with hospital-grade disinfectants. Yet the innocuous bottle of polish, passed from client to client, remains a blind spot. Unlike metal cuticle pushers, glass and plastic components cannot withstand autoclave temperatures, rendering standard sanitization methods ineffective. This leaves shared polish bottles as potential reservoirs for bacteria, fungi, and viruses, including HPV and staphylococcus.

Consider the application process: a brush dipped repeatedly into the bottle, carrying skin cells, oils, and microscopic organisms from one client to the next. While salons may wipe brush handles with alcohol, the bristles themselves, saturated with polish, cannot be thoroughly disinfected. This creates a direct pathway for pathogens to enter the nail bed, particularly if cuticles are compromised during manicures.

The risk escalates with certain polish types. Gel polishes, requiring UV curing, often involve longer application times, increasing brush-to-skin contact. Additionally, darker pigments may mask discoloration caused by bacterial growth, making contamination harder to detect. Even "hygienic" practices like pouring polish into disposable cups offer limited protection, as the original bottle remains a source of contamination.

For personal use, the solution is straightforward: invest in your own polish. For salons, the challenge is more complex. Single-use polish pods, while costly, eliminate cross-contamination. Alternatively, salons could adopt a "bring-your-own-polish" policy, shifting responsibility to clients. Until industry standards evolve, however, the shared polish bottle remains a silent hazard, undermining even the most meticulous salon hygiene protocols.

Alternatives to Sharing: Using individual bottles or sanitizing wipes can minimize health hazards

Sharing nail polish may seem harmless, but it’s a direct route for bacteria, fungi, and viruses to transfer between users. Every brush dip introduces skin cells, oils, and potential pathogens into the bottle, creating a breeding ground for infections like paronychia or nail fungus. While some argue that polish’s alcohol content acts as a preservative, this myth crumbles under scrutiny: ethanol concentrations in polish (typically 5-10%) are insufficient to sterilize contaminated brushes or bottles. The risk escalates in high-traffic settings like salons or among friends, where repeated exposure compounds the hazard.

One straightforward solution is adopting individual bottles, particularly in professional or communal environments. Salons can offer mini-sized polishes for clients to purchase and retain for future visits, ensuring exclusivity. For personal use, investing in affordable, travel-sized options eliminates the need for sharing altogether. This approach not only mitigates cross-contamination but also allows users to curate a personalized collection without guilt. Parents can apply this strategy for children, assigning each child their own bottle to prevent sibling-spread infections, especially in age groups under 12, whose immune systems are more susceptible.

When individual bottles aren’t feasible, sanitizing wipes emerge as a practical alternative. Alcohol-based wipes with at least 70% isopropyl alcohol can disinfect polish bottle necks and brush handles before and after use, reducing microbial transfer. For brushes themselves, a 2-minute soak in rubbing alcohol followed by air-drying can salvage contaminated tools, though this method may alter polish consistency over time. Caution: never insert wipes or liquids directly into the bottle, as this introduces foreign particles and dilutes the formula. This method is particularly useful in impromptu sharing scenarios, such as at events or among roommates.

Comparing the two alternatives reveals trade-offs. Individual bottles offer a permanent, hassle-free solution but require upfront investment and storage considerations. Sanitizing wipes, while cost-effective and immediate, demand consistent application and may not fully eliminate risks. For instance, wipes are ideal for occasional sharing but impractical for daily salon use, where turnover necessitates a more scalable approach. Ultimately, the choice hinges on context: frequency of use, number of users, and willingness to prioritize hygiene over convenience. Both methods, however, outperform unchecked sharing in safeguarding health.

In practice, combining these strategies yields optimal results. Salons could pair individual bottles with wipe protocols for high-touch areas, while households might designate wipes for guest use while maintaining separate collections. For children’s parties or group activities, pre-portioned polish cups with disposable brushes offer a single-use solution. The key lies in consistency: whether through exclusivity or disinfection, interrupting the contamination cycle at every opportunity transforms a risky habit into a mindful practice. By embracing these alternatives, users can enjoy the social and aesthetic benefits of nail polish without compromising well-being.
